Electrophysiological correlates of handedness and speech perception contrasts
Neuropsychologia
|January 1, 1985
Abstract:
Auditory evoked responses (AERs) were recorded from left- and right-handed subjects who listened to consonant sounds from different phonetic categories. AERs recorded at parietal scalp regions indicated both groups differentiated categorical differences between speech sounds. However, hand preferences did not affect hemisphere responses to speech sounds.
